Texas Instruments TMDXEVM1707 AM17x Sitara Evaluation Module

The Texas Instruments TMDXEVM1707 AM17x Sitara Evaluation Module is a full-featured application development kit for evaluating the functionality of Texas Instruments' highly integrated, energy-efficient AM17x Sitara applications processors. TI AM17x processors are ideal for applications in the industrial, portable medical, communications, and consumer markets and provide a single development environment that allows customers to evaluate and exercise all the peripherals that this family boasts. The TMDXEVM1707 AM17x Sitara Evaluation Module includes application baseboard, touch-screen LCD, accessories, and software required to immediately begin development work. Texas Instruments | Processors AM1707 Sitara ARM9™ Microprocessor

Texas Instruments AM1707 Sitara ARM9™ Microprocessor is a low-power MPU based on an ARM926EJ-S™ core. TI AM1707 MPU enables designs featuring robust operating systems support, rich user interfaces, and high processing performance life through the maximum flexibility of a fully integrated mixed processor solution. ARM926EJ-S 32-bit RISC processor core performs 32-bit or 16-bit instructions and processes 32-bit, 16-bit, or 8-bit data. The core uses pipelining so that all parts of the processor and memory system can operate continuously. The ARM core has a coprocessor 15 (CP15), protection module, and Data and program Memory Management Units (MMUs) with table look-aside buffers. It has separate 16K-byte instruction and 16K-byte data caches. Both are four-way associative with virtual index virtual tag (VIVT). The ARM core also has a 8KB RAM (Vector Table) and 64KB ROM. The peripheral set of this MPU includes a 10/100 Mb/s Ethernet MAC (EMAC) with a Management Data Input/Output (MDIO) module.
